          NFL suspended free agent S Will Hill 10 games for violating the substance abuse policy.
          The Ravens cut ties with Hill, replacing him with ex-Chargers S Eric Weddle. Hill has been suspended four times since entering the league in 2012. Despite coming off a strong season, he's going to struggle to find a team willing to give him another chance. Hill won't be eligible to return until Week 11.
